BOULDER, Colo., March 26, 2019 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Before Terma Software released their workload analytics solution for IBM Workload Scheduler (IWS) last year, IWS users lacked visibility into complex, multi-vendor and multi-platform workload environments. The IWS customer base was at risk of unforeseen workload issues and significant business disruptions due to a lack of comprehensive understanding and predictive capabilities.
Fortunately, Terma's AIOps platform has been able to address these pain points for IWS users, thanks to its single-pane-of-glass view across job schedulers and distributed and mainframe environments. "We have enabled IWS customers to evolve their workload management through the use of our analytics and workload intelligence platform," said Terma Software CEO Shane Hade.
"For example, a large bank was running approximately 1 million jobs per night on a tightly connected system of mainframe IWS and distributed AutoSys. However, the bank had no way to understand the interdependencies and struggled to efficiently address problems. Terma's solution provided the needed visibility and AI-driven technology to predict and resolve workload issues before they occurred," Hade continued.

About Terma Software
Terma Software has developed the industry's most comprehensive AIOps platform for workload intelligence, including the ability to leverage workload data to provide measurable predictive analytics. Terma's products TermaVISION, TermaUNIFY, and TermaINSIGHT enable optimization of workload processing to help realize more value from Workload Automation tools by providing SLA management, forecasting, predictive analytics, prescriptive actions and reporting through analytics, Artificial Intelligence (AI), and Machine Learning (ML). The products ensure that companies can lower their costs and improve the reliability and performance of mission-critical workload processes.
Terma supports any job scheduler, including IBM Workload Scheduler (IWS), CA AutoSys, CA7, and Tidal Workload Automation. Terma is the only supplier of management solutions in cross-vendor and cross-platform scheduling environments providing a single perspective (aka single-pane-of-glass) into the environment. The products are available on-premise or as Software as a Service (SaaS).
